What they do
A Security or Defense Intelligence Analyst gathers and analyzes information needed to anticipate and prevent organized criminal activities that may threaten national security.

Intelligence analysts with technical know-how to represent the next generation of object-based intelligence globally. People who want to change the current landscape of tools available to other analysts globally and help make sense of an ever-changing world. An ideal candidate has a background in the intelligence community, specifically in defense intelligence, and knows how to tackle problems around operational readiness and disposition. Ability to work with technical teams is a must. Must have the ability to effectively communicate ideas about how to utilize the system we're building to other analysts, senior stakeholders, and other parties. Preferred candidates also have the ability to help build training materials in conjunction with the technical team. Required Technical Skills (MUST HAVES):- Must have a Bachelor's degree and 3+ years of professional experience.
- Experience with key intelligence systems in the
TS / SCI
environment.- Demonstrated experience in any intelligence discipline (e.
MASINT, SIGINT
), preferably All-Source.- In depth knowledge of Intelligence collections and priorities.
- Basic fundamentals of Intelligence writing, the Intelligence Analysis Cycle.
- Firm understanding Intelligence reporting procedures.
- Strong briefing and public speaking skills.
- Mastery of basic Office tools (e.g. Excel, Powerpoint).
- Previous experience working with software development teams in any capacity.
